Joni Mitchell Archives, Vol. 3: The Asylum Years (1972-1975) is the latest entry in Rhino’s ongoing, Grammy-winning series exploring the vast untapped archives of rare Joni Mitchell recordings — a project guided intimately by Mitchell’s own vision and personal touch. 

The collection begins with an early cut of “Cold Blue Steel And Sweet Fire,” one of two songs (along with “For The Roses”) test-driven during a visit to a Graham Nash David Crosby recording session at Wally Heider’s in Hollywood. 

From there, listeners are treated to early demos and alternate versions from sessions from For The Roses, Court and Spark, and The Hissing Of Summer Lawns; historic live show recordings, including the entirety of Mitchell’s triumphant 1972 return to Carnegie Hall and a definitive gig with her Court And Spark backing band Tom Scott and the L.A. Express; and tracks from sessions cut alongside James Taylor, Graham Nash, and Neil Young.

5CD - The 5CD accompanying book featuring photos and a conversation about this period between Joni Mitchell and longtime friend Cameron Crowe.

4LP -  4LP with an accompanying book featuring photos and a conversation about this period between Joni Mitchell and longtime friend Cameron Crowe.
